Pilgrimage
English Meaning
The journey of a pilgrim; a long journey; especially, a journey to a shrine or other sacred place. Fig., the journey of human life.
- A journey to a sacred place or shrine.
- A long journey or search, especially one of exalted purpose or moral significance.
- To go on a pilgrimage.
